Linux ARM appears to have a memory handling bug #2024

On my branch of the repo, I've added automatic testing for Linux-arm and the following tests fail:

  1) Worker
       can track objects to free on context shutdown:
     Uncaught AssertionError [ERR_ASSERTION]: Failed
      at Worker.<anonymous> (test/tests/worker.js:138:18)
      at Worker.emit (node:events:531:35)
      at [kOnExit] (node:internal/worker:318:10)
      at Worker.<computed>.onexit (node:internal/worker:232:20)

  2) Worker
       can track objects to free on context shutdown after multiple checkouts:
     Uncaught AssertionError [ERR_ASSERTION]: Failed
      at Worker.<anonymous> (test/tests/worker.js:211:18)
      at Worker.emit (node:events:531:35)
      at [kOnExit] (node:internal/worker:318:10)
      at Worker.<computed>.onexit (node:internal/worker:232:20)

I'm working through it, but it seems that on ARM the SelfFreeingInstanceCount is not being updated properly. I'll update this issue if I figure it out in more detail
